The Honda CR-V hybrid works through a combination of a gasoline engine and an electric motor. The gasoline engine is a 2.0-liter DOHC i-VTEC, which collaborates with the electric motor to enhance fuel efficiency and reduce emissions. At low speeds, the vehicle can operate solely on electric power, helping to save fuel.
Here’s how the Honda CR-V hybrid works:
1. **Gasoline Engine**:Generates power when the vehicle needs more strength.
2. **Electric Motor**:Utilizes the battery to provide energy during city driving or when starting off.
3. **Energy Management System**:Controls the distribution of power between the two engines for optimal performance and fuel efficiency.
4. **Energy Recovery**:During braking, kinetic energy is converted back to electricity to recharge the battery.
In this way, the Honda CR-V hybrid can achieve fuel efficiency of around 40 miles per gallon in the city and 35 miles per gallon on the highway.

The Honda CR-V hybrid works by combining an internal combustion engine with an electric motor. This technology allows for high fuel efficiency and reduced carbon emissions. Here’s how it works:
1. **Internal Combustion Engine**:Powers the vehicle at higher speeds or when extra power is needed.
2. **Electric Motor**:Provides additional torque when required, and operates independently at lower speeds.
3. **Battery System**:Stores excess energy generated during braking, helping to recharge the battery.
4. **Smart Control System**:Determines which engine to use based on driving conditions.
